5 Ways to Save Money on Board Games

How can you save money on board games? We’re sharing 5 tips!

If you’re paying full retail price on your games, you’ll quickly find just how expensive this hobby can be. Luckily there are some easy ways to save BIG on the hottest games.

  1. Camel Camel Camel

Copy the Amazon link of the game you want and Camel Camel Camel will show you its price history. Set a price you want and it’ll email you when it meets that price.

  1. Target Circle Deals

Take advantage of Targets Buy 2 Get One Free deals. They happen about once a season and are a great way to save big on popular titles. Download the free Target app to create your Circle account (also free.) When the B2G1 deal is active, just add it to your account and scan at check out!

You can also enjoy deals on various games all throughout the year by using Circle. It’s a must!

  1. Facebook Marketplace

Marketplace can be a great way to grab games at a low cost. We highly recommend asking your local game store if they have a private Facebook Buy Sale Trade group as well!

  1. Board Game Atlas

Websites like Board Game Atlas collect all the current prices for games across multiple online board game retailers. This is a great place to check to see almost all the prices at once.

  1. Play Online

Many games are available for free or at a minimal cost on sites like Board Game Arena. You can also download app versions of games; saving on both money and shelf space.
